[Bug 606168] [NEW] coretemp from kernel does not support i7 980X

LeForgeron 606168 at bugs.launchpad.net
Fri Jul 16 08:17:28 UTC 2010


Public bug reported:

When trying "modprobe coretemp", the answer is

FATAL: Error inserting coretemp
(/lib/modules/2.6.32-24-generic/kernel/drivers/hwmon/coretemp.ko): No
such device

the dmesg message is "[  835.832126] coretemp: Unknown CPU model 2c"
(repeated by the number of cores/HT)

Search on google seems to indicate that an updated version of
coretemp.c/ko is in fact able to access the core temperature of i7/X58
plateform. ( see http://www.prolixium.com/mynews?id=904 )

For instance, the modification seems to be limited to the test of model
to allow the loading.

--- coretemp-orig.c 2010-05-09 19:43:06.000000000 -0400
+++ coretemp.c 2010-05-09 19:43:12.000000000 -0400
@@ -455,12 +455,12 @@
          /* check if family 6, models 0xe (Pentium M DC),
            0xf (Core 2 DC 65nm), 0x16 (Core 2 SC 65nm),
            0x17 (Penryn 45nm), 0x1a (Nehalem), 0x1c (Atom),
-           0x1e (Lynnfield) */
+           0x1e (Lynnfield), 0x2c (Gulftown) */
          if ((c->cpuid_level < 0) || (c->x86 != 0x6) ||
              !((c->x86_model == 0xe) || (c->x86_model == 0xf) ||
               (c->x86_model == 0x16) || (c->x86_model == 0x17) ||
               (c->x86_model == 0x1a) || (c->x86_model == 0x1c) ||
-              (c->x86_model == 0x1e))) {
+              (c->x86_model == 0x1e) || (c->x86_model == 0x2c))) {

               /* supported CPU not found, but report the unknown
                  family 6 CPU */

ProblemType: Bug
DistroRelease: Ubuntu 10.04
Package: linux-image-2.6.32-24-generic 2.6.32-24.38 [modified: lib/modules/2.6.32-24-generic/kernel/sound/drivers/mpu401/snd-mpu401-uart.ko lib/modules/2.6.32-24-generic/kernel/sound/drivers/mpu401/snd-mpu401.ko lib/modules/2.6.32-24-generic/kernel/sound/drivers/opl3/snd-opl3-lib.ko lib/modules/2.6.32-24-generic/kernel/sound/drivers/opl3/snd-opl3-synth.ko lib/modules/2.6.32-24-generic/kernel/sound/drivers/pcsp/snd-pcsp.ko lib/modules/2.6.32-24-generic/kernel/sound/drivers/snd-dummy.ko lib/modules/2.6.32-24-generic/kernel/sound/drivers/snd-mtpav.ko lib/modules/2.6.32-24-generic/kernel/sound/drivers/snd-mts64.ko lib/modules/2.6.32-24-generic/kernel/sound/drivers/snd-portman2x4.ko lib/modules/2.6.32-24-generic/kernel/sound/drivers/snd-serial-u16550.ko lib/modules/2.6.32-24-generic/kernel/sound/drivers/snd-virmidi.ko lib/modules/2.6.32-24-generic/kernel/sound/drivers/vx/snd-vx-lib.ko lib/modules/2.6.32-24-generic/kernel/sound/i2c/other/snd-ak4114.ko lib/modules/2.6.32-24-generic/kernel/sound/i2c/other/snd-ak4117.ko lib/modules/2.6.32-24-generic/kernel/sound/i2c/other/snd-ak4xxx-adda.ko lib/modules/2.6.32-24-generic/kernel/sound/i2c/other/snd-pt2258.ko lib/modules/2.6.32-24-generic/kernel/sound/i2c/other/snd-tea575x-tuner.ko lib/modules/2.6.32-24-generic/kernel/sound/i2c/snd-i2c.ko lib/modules/2.6.32-24-generic/kernel/sound/isa/sb/snd-sb-common.ko lib/modules/2.6.32-24-generic/kernel/sound/isa/sb/snd-sb16-dsp.ko lib/modules/2.6.32-24-generic/kernel/sound/pci/ac97/snd-ac97-codec.ko lib/modules/2.6.32-24-generic/kernel/sound/pci/ali5451/snd-ali5451.ko lib/modules/2.6.32-24-generic/kernel/sound/pci/au88x0/snd-au8810.ko lib/modules/2.6.32-24-generic/kernel/sound/pci/au88x0/snd-au8820.ko lib/modules/2.6.32-24-generic/kernel/sound/pci/au88x0/snd-au8830.ko lib/modules/2.6.32-24-generic/kernel/sound/pci/aw2/snd-aw2.ko lib/modules/2.6.32-24-generic/kernel/sound/pci/ca0106/snd-ca0106.ko lib/modules/2.6.32-24-generic/kernel/sound/pci/cs46xx/snd-cs46xx.ko lib/modules/2.6.32-24-generic/kernel/sound/pci/cs5535audio/snd-cs5535audio.ko lib/modules/2.6.32-24-generic/kernel/sound/pci/ctxfi/snd-ctxfi.ko lib/modules/2.6.32-24-generic/kernel/sound/pci/echoaudio/snd-darla20.ko lib/modules/2.6.32-24-generic/kernel/sound/pci/echoaudio/snd-darla24.ko lib/modules/2.6.32-24-generic/kernel/sound/pci/echoaudio/snd-echo3g.ko lib/modules/2.6.32-24-generic/kernel/sound/pci/echoaudio/snd-gina20.ko lib/modules/2.6.32-24-generic/kernel/sound/pci/echoaudio/snd-gina24.ko lib/modules/2.6.32-24-generic/kernel/sound/pci/echoaudio/snd-indigo.ko lib/modules/2.6.32-24-generic/kernel/sound/pci/echoaudio/snd-indigodj.ko lib/modules/2.6.32-24-generic/kernel/sound/pci/echoaudio/snd-indigodjx.ko lib/modules/2.6.32-24-generic/kernel/sound/pci/echoaudio/snd-indigoio.ko lib/modules/2.6.32-24-generic/kernel/sound/pci/echoaudio/snd-indigoiox.ko lib/modules/2.6.32-24-generic/kernel/sound/pci/echoaudio/snd-layla20.ko lib/modules/2.6.32-24-generic/kernel/sound/pci/echoaudio/snd-layla24.ko lib/modules/2.6.32-24-generic/kernel/sound/pci/echoaudio/snd-mia.ko lib/modules/2.6.32-24-generic/kernel/sound/pci/echoaudio/snd-mona.ko lib/modules/2.6.32-24-generic/kernel/sound/pci/emu10k1/snd-emu10k1-synth.ko lib/modules/2.6.32-24-generic/kernel/sound/pci/emu10k1/snd-emu10k1.ko lib/modules/2.6.32-24-generic/kernel/sound/pci/emu10k1/snd-emu10k1x.ko lib/modules/2.6.32-24-generic/kernel/sound/pci/hda/snd-hda-codec-analog.ko lib/modules/2.6.32-24-generic/kernel/sound/pci/hda/snd-hda-codec-atihdmi.ko lib/modules/2.6.32-24-generic/kernel/sound/pci/hda/snd-hda-codec-ca0110.ko lib/modules/2.6.32-24-generic/kernel/sound/pci/hda/snd-hda-codec-cirrus.ko lib/modules/2.6.32-24-generic/kernel/sound/pci/hda/snd-hda-codec-cmedia.ko lib/modules/2.6.32-24-generic/kernel/sound/pci/hda/snd-hda-codec-conexant.ko lib/modules/2.6.32-24-generic/kernel/sound/pci/hda/snd-hda-codec-idt.ko lib/modules/2.6.32-24-generic/kernel/sound/pci/hda/snd-hda-codec-intelhdmi.ko lib/modules/2.6.32-24-generic/kernel/sound/pci/hda/snd-hda-codec-nvhdmi.ko lib/modules/2.6.32-24-generic/kernel/sound/pci/hda/snd-hda-codec-realtek.ko lib/modules/2.6.32-24-generic/kernel/sound/pci/hda/snd-hda-codec-si3054.ko lib/modules/2.6.32-24-generic/kernel/sound/pci/hda/snd-hda-codec-via.ko lib/modules/2.6.32-24-generic/kernel/sound/pci/hda/snd-hda-codec.ko lib/modules/2.6.32-24-generic/kernel/sound/pci/hda/snd-hda-intel.ko lib/modules/2.6.32-24-generic/kernel/sound/pci/ice1712/snd-ice1724.ko lib/modules/2.6.32-24-generic/kernel/sound/pci/ice1712/snd-ice17xx-ak4xxx.ko lib/modules/2.6.32-24-generic/kernel/sound/pci/korg1212/snd-korg1212.ko lib/modules/2.6.32-24-generic/kernel/sound/pci/lx6464es/snd-lx6464es.ko lib/modules/2.6.32-24-generic/kernel/sound/pci/mixart/snd-mixart.ko lib/modules/2.6.32-24-generic/kernel/sound/pci/nm256/snd-nm256.ko lib/modules/2.6.32-24-generic/kernel/sound/pci/oxygen/snd-hifier.ko lib/modules/2.6.32-24-generic/kernel/sound/pci/oxygen/snd-oxygen-lib.ko lib/modules/2.6.32-24-generic/kernel/sound/pci/oxygen/snd-oxygen.ko lib/modules/2.6.32-24-generic/kernel/sound/pci/oxygen/snd-virtuoso.ko lib/modules/2.6.32-24-generic/kernel/sound/pci/pcxhr/snd-pcxhr.ko lib/modules/2.6.32-24-generic/kernel/sound/pci/riptide/snd-riptide.ko lib/modules/2.6.32-24-generic/kernel/sound/pci/rme9652/snd-hdsp.ko lib/modules/2.6.32-24-generic/kernel/sound/pci/rme9652/snd-hdspm.ko lib/modules/2.6.32-24-generic/kernel/sound/pci/rme9652/snd-rme9652.ko lib/modules/2.6.32-24-generic/kernel/sound/pci/snd-ad1889.ko lib/modules/2.6.32-24-generic/kernel/sound/pci/snd-als300.ko lib/modules/2.6.32-24-generic/kernel/sound/pci/snd-als4000.ko lib/modules/2.6.32-24-generic/kernel/sound/pci/snd-atiixp-modem.ko lib/modules/2.6.32-24-generic/kernel/sound/pci/snd-atiixp.ko lib/modules/2.6.32-24-generic/kernel/sound/pci/snd-azt3328.ko lib/modules/2.6.32-24-generic/kernel/sound/pci/snd-bt87x.ko lib/modules/2.6.32-24-generic/kernel/sound/pci/snd-cmipci.ko lib/modules/2.6.32-24-generic/kernel/sound/pci/snd-cs4281.ko lib/modules/2.6.32-24-generic/kernel/sound/pci/snd-cs5530.ko lib/modules/2.6.32-24-generic/kernel/sound/pci/snd-ens1370.ko lib/modules/2.6.32-24-generic/kernel/sound/pci/snd-ens1371.ko lib/modules/2.6.32-24-generic/kernel/sound/pci/snd-es1938.ko lib/modules/2.6.32-24-generic/kernel/sound/pci/snd-es1968.ko lib/modules/2.6.32-24-generic/kernel/sound/pci/snd-fm801.ko lib/modules/2.6.32-24-generic/kernel/sound/pci/snd-intel8x0.ko lib/modules/2.6.32-24-generic/kernel/sound/pci/snd-intel8x0m.ko lib/modules/2.6.32-24-generic/kernel/sound/pci/snd-maestro3.ko lib/modules/2.6.32-24-generic/kernel/sound/pci/snd-rme32.ko lib/modules/2.6.32-24-generic/kernel/sound/pci/snd-rme96.ko lib/modules/2.6.32-24-generic/kernel/sound/pci/snd-sonicvibes.ko lib/modules/2.6.32-24-generic/kernel/sound/pci/snd-via82xx-modem.ko lib/modules/2.6.32-24-generic/kernel/sound/pci/snd-via82xx.ko lib/modules/2.6.32-24-generic/kernel/sound/pci/trident/snd-trident.ko lib/modules/2.6.32-24-generic/kernel/sound/pci/vx222/snd-vx222.ko lib/modules/2.6.32-24-generic/kernel/sound/pci/ymfpci/snd-ymfpci.ko lib/modules/2.6.32-24-generic/kernel/sound/pcmcia/pdaudiocf/snd-pdaudiocf.ko lib/modules/2.6.32-24-generic/kernel/sound/pcmcia/vx/snd-vxpocket.ko lib/modules/2.6.32-24-generic/kernel/sound/soc/codecs/snd-soc-wm-hubs.ko lib/modules/2.6.32-24-generic/kernel/sound/soc/snd-soc-core.ko lib/modules/2.6.32-24-generic/kernel/sound/synth/emux/snd-emux-synth.ko lib/modules/2.6.32-24-generic/kernel/sound/synth/snd-util-mem.ko lib/modules/2.6.32-24-generic/kernel/sound/usb/caiaq/snd-usb-caiaq.ko lib/modules/2.6.32-24-generic/kernel/sound/usb/snd-usb-audio.ko lib/modules/2.6.32-24-generic/kernel/sound/usb/usx2y/snd-usb-us122l.ko lib/modules/2.6.32-24-generic/kernel/sound/usb/usx2y/snd-usb-usx2y.ko]
Regression: No
Reproducible: Yes
ProcVersionSignature: Ubuntu 2.6.32-24.38-generic 2.6.32.15+drm33.5
Uname: Linux 2.6.32-24-generic x86_64
NonfreeKernelModules: nvidia
AlsaVersion:
 Advanced Linux Sound Architecture Driver Version 1.0.23.
 Compiled on Jul 11 2010 for kernel 2.6.32-24-generic (SMP).
Architecture: amd64
AudioDevicesInUse:
 USER        PID ACCESS COMMAND
 /dev/snd/controlC2:  jerome     1750 F.... pulseaudio
 /dev/snd/controlC0:  jerome     1750 F.... pulseaudio
 /dev/snd/pcmC0D0p:   jerome     1750 F...m pulseaudio
CRDA: Error: [Errno 2] Aucun fichier ou dossier de ce type
Card0.Amixer.info:
 Card hw:0 'Intel'/'HDA Intel at 0xf7cf8000 irq 33'
   Mixer name	: 'VIA VT2020'
   Components	: 'HDA:11060441,18492020,00100100'
   Controls      : 36
   Simple ctrls  : 21
Card1.Amixer.info:
 Card hw:1 'NVidia'/'HDA NVidia at 0xfbdfc000 irq 17'
   Mixer name	: 'Nvidia ID 10'
   Components	: 'HDA:10de0010,10de0101,00100100'
   Controls      : 0
   Simple ctrls  : 0
Card1.Amixer.values:
 
Card2.Amixer.info:
 Card hw:2 'U0x46d0x8da'/'USB Device 0x46d:0x8da at usb-0000:00:1d.2-1, full speed'
   Mixer name	: 'USB Mixer'
   Components	: 'USB046d:08da'
   Controls      : 3
   Simple ctrls  : 2
Date: Fri Jul 16 10:09:49 2010
HibernationDevice: RESUME=UUID=ad252848-1fe7-4971-a9d5-fdaa3b4e24cd
InstallationMedia: Ubuntu 9.10 "Karmic Koala" - Release amd64 (20091027.1)
IwConfig:
 lo        no wireless extensions.
 
 eth0      no wireless extensions.
MachineType: To Be Filled By O.E.M. To Be Filled By O.E.M.
ProcCmdLine: BOOT_IMAGE=/boot/vmlinuz-2.6.32-24-generic root=UUID=48e6abf2-8457-444f-b13d-639b93015409 ro splash quiet splash
ProcEnviron:
 LANGUAGE=fr_FR:fr_BE:fr_CH:fr_LU:fr_CA:fr:en_US:en
 LANG=fr_FR.utf8
 SHELL=/bin/bash
RelatedPackageVersions: linux-firmware 1.34.1
RfKill:
 
SourcePackage: linux
dmi.bios.date: 03/11/2010
dmi.bios.vendor: American Megatrends Inc.
dmi.bios.version: P1.20
dmi.board.name: X58 Extreme3
dmi.board.vendor: ASRock
dmi.chassis.asset.tag: To Be Filled By O.E.M.
dmi.chassis.type: 3
dmi.chassis.vendor: To Be Filled By O.E.M.
dmi.chassis.version: To Be Filled By O.E.M.
dmi.modalias: dmi:bvnAmericanMegatrendsInc.:bvrP1.20:bd03/11/2010:svnToBeFilledByO.E.M.:pnToBeFilledByO.E.M.:pvrToBeFilledByO.E.M.:rvnASRock:rnX58Extreme3:rvr:cvnToBeFilledByO.E.M.:ct3:cvrToBeFilledByO.E.M.:
dmi.product.name: To Be Filled By O.E.M.
dmi.product.version: To Be Filled By O.E.M.
dmi.sys.vendor: To Be Filled By O.E.M.

** Affects: linux (Ubuntu)
     Importance: Undecided
         Status: New


** Tags: amd64 apport-bug kconfig lucid needs-upstream-testing

-- 
coretemp from kernel does not support i7 980X
https://bugs.launchpad.net/bugs/606168
You received this bug notification because you are a member of Kernel
Bugs, which is subscribed to linux in ubuntu.




More information about the kernel-bugs mailing list